A recent significant development in the financial markets saw an insider at Reckitt Benckiser Group plc make a notable investment in the company’s stock. This move, often closely watched by investors, involved the acquisition of a substantial number of shares, signaling potential confidence from within the corporation.
Tamara Ingram, a key figure within Reckitt Benckiser, executed the purchase of 293 shares on Wednesday, July 30th. The transaction occurred at an average cost of GBX 5,626 per share, culminating in a total investment exceeding £16,484.18. Analyzing Reckitt Benckiser’s broader stock performance reveals its trading activity on the London Stock Exchange. On a recent Friday, shares opened at GBX 5,623.27. The company’s market capitalization stands impressively at £38.37 billion, reflecting its substantial presence in the global market and positioning it as a significant entity within the corporate investment landscape.
Further financial metrics offer a deeper look into the company’s health and valuation. Reckitt Benckiser currently holds a price-to-earnings (PE) ratio of 25.73, alongside a price-to-earnings-growth (PEG) ratio of 1.10. These figures are crucial for investors assessing the stock’s growth potential relative to its earnings, contributing to a comprehensive equity analysis.
Operational efficiency and debt management are also highlighted through various ratios. The company maintains a quick ratio of 0.46 and a current ratio of 0.69, indicating its liquidity position. Furthermore, a debt-to-equity ratio of 110.26 provides insight into its financial leverage, which is a key consideration for market observers and potential investors.
Recent trading patterns show the stock’s performance relative to its moving averages, which often signal market trends. Reckitt Benckiser’s 50-day simple moving average is GBX 5,122.88, while its 200-day simple moving average stands at GBX 5,086.87. These averages, combined with the 52-week low of GBX 4,064 and a high of GBX 5,722, paint a picture of its recent volatility and price range in the stock market news cycle.
The company also released its quarterly earnings data on Thursday, July 24th, reporting earnings per share (EPS) of GBX 141.20 for the quarter. With a return on equity of 18.70% and a net margin of 10.78%, these figures underscore Reckitt Benckiser’s profitability and operational effectiveness. Analysts generally anticipate continued positive performance, projecting an EPS of 331.2110727 for the current year, which is vital for any insider trading consideration.
